    At 00:19 and 06:36 you can see aircraft “403”. This was the aircraft that Spike was flying on the night that he was shot down. So the footage is probably from the build up prior to the outbreak of coalition action on the night of the 17th Jan. Also Mike Fox & Mongo got their kills later on that day after Spikes mission with the HARMs earlier that night. They were aware he’d gone missing but I don’t think they knew he’d been shot down at this stage and hoped he’d just diverted after a tech issue. Why he was allowed to proceed with the mission with a non functioning RWR I’ll never know! Should have been an immediate RTB after that had been diagnosed.
